Benefits of Body Sculpting

Jazzercise’s body sculpting training offers a range of important health benefits. Before long, you’ll notice an increase in lean muscle mass, strength, and endurance. This new endurance will make your daily activities – lifting heavy objects, walking distances, or carrying around kids or grandkids – notably easier. 

Body sculpting will also improve your balance and work to strengthen your bones and improve your balance. Fall risk? No, thank you! These exercises are designed to build the strength you need to reduce your risk of falling or injuring yourself. As we age, body sculpting exercises become even more important because we lose bone density and muscle mass. People who adopt strength training workouts tend to live longer, improve their bone density and muscle mass, and lead happier lives. If that’s not something to strive for, then we don’t know what is!

Muscle sculpting can also help you burn calories and improve your flexibility. As you build a greater muscle mass, your metabolism will increase. This means that you won’t only be burning calories during class but throughout your day, too! 

In addition to these incredible benefits of body sculpting, this type of exercise does wonders to support your mental health. Strength training can boost confidence, reduce stress and anxiety, and improve mood. In other words, not only are you going to look good, you’re going to feel good, too!

Body Sculpting Exercises

Body sculpting training targets specific muscle groups, including the upper torso, abs, glutes, and legs. 

Body sculpting exercises for the upper torso include:

  • • Bicep curls
  • • Tricep extensions
  • • Shoulder presses
  • • Push-ups
  • • Deltoid and back flys
  • • Chest presses


Body sculpting exercises for the abdominal area include:

  • • Sit-ups
  • • Crunches
  • • Planks


Body sculpting exercises for the glutes and legs include:

  • • Squats (called “pliés” at Jazzercise)
  • • Lunges
  • • Calf raises (called “relevés” at Jazzercise)


To avoid injury and achieve the best results, follow your instructor and maintain good form when performing muscle-sculpting exercises. Since body sculpting training can be done anywhere, there are several easy ways to incorporate body sculpting workouts into your fitness routine. 

You can sculpt and tone in the convenience of your home by using your own body weight, bands, and hand weights. If you don’t have hand weights available, try using canned foods, water bottles, or other household objects to provide some resistance. Then, crank up the tunes, watch a favorite TV show, or enjoy some quiet workout time as you build lean muscle, burn calories, and get fit.
